How much does a solar system cost per watt?

Pro tip: It can be helpful to know your solar price per watt before and after claiming the 30% tax credit. Ultimately, many factors figure into the price per watt of a solar system, but the average cost is typically as low as $2.75 per watt.

How much do solar panels cost?

Global solar panel pricing varies wildly. Manufacturing locations dramatically affect final costs. China produces the world’s cheapest solar panels at $0.13-$0.18/watt. Vietnam and Malaysia follow at $0.18-$0.22/watt. US/EU panels cost $0.30-$0.50/watt. Key Insight: Cheapest doesn’t mean lowest quality.

How much does a solar system cost in 2025?

Solar panels generate “free” electricity, but installing a system still costs money. A typical American household needs a 10-kilowatt (kW) system to adequately power their home, which costs $28,241 in 2025. That price effectively drops to $19,873 after considering the full federal solar tax credit.

What is the relative cost of solar energy?

Another measure of the relative cost of solar energy is its price per kilowatt-hour (kWh). Whereas the price per watt considers the solar system’s size, the price per kWh shows the price of the solar system per unit of energy it produces over a given period of time. Net cost of the system / lifetime output = cost per kilowatt hour
